Palace creates task force for typhoon rehab efforts

Malacañang is preparing an executive order to define the duties of the Build Back Better Task Force, which aims to expedite the rehabilitation of areas devastated by recent typhoons.

The task force will be supervised by Executive Secretary Salvador Medialdea.

Its members will consist of various government departments including Agriculture, Public Works and Highways, Budget and Management, and Social Welfare and Development, along with agencies like the National Irrigation Administration, National Electrification Administration, and National Housing Authority.

The Philippine Air Force, Navy, and Coast Guard are designated to provide support to the task force, and local government units are also encouraged to extend assistance.

Presidential spokesperson Harry Roque stated that the task force will have a distinct chain of command and a direct mandate to manage rehabilitation and recovery efforts, assuring the public that it will not duplicate the functions of the National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Council.
